What Is the Cost of Living Near Orlando?

Understanding the cost of living near Orlando is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Florida State Reps Inc.
Orlando's Cost of Living Index is approximately 103.5 (3.5% more expensive than US average; 0.4% more than FL average). Major tourist destination, growing population, housing costs above US average.
